Borosilicate glass is made by combining silica with boron trioxide, making a material that expands fewer when heated when compared to standard glass. This small thermal growth can make it hugely resistant to thermal shock, meaning it could possibly stand up to unexpected temperature modifications without the need of cracking. This house is among the most important causes it is actually extensively Employed in laboratory gear, precision instruments, and superior-functionality glass designs. Additionally it is a favourite product amongst glass artists who have to have longevity alongside visual clarity and inventive overall flexibility.

Studio glass craftsmanship is both of those an inventive and specialized discipline. Glass artists must have an understanding of not simply layout ideas but also the Bodily behavior of molten glass. Temperature control is important. If glass is overheated, it gets as well fluid and tricky to form; if it cools too promptly, it may crack or lose structural integrity. This balance among heat and timing is what defines the ability of the glass craftsman. In borosilicate operate, precision is even more essential due to the material’s certain melting vary and reaction to heat.

Borosilicate glass Obviously offers exceptional transparency, but the ultimate final result relies upon heavily on how it is worked. Incorrect heating or cooling can introduce pressure marks or distortions. Proficient artisans carefully anneal the glass right after shaping, a approach that consists of slowly cooling the fabric To ease interior worry. This step is important for making sure extensive-time period steadiness and blocking cracks eventually.
